In a distilled solution an animal cell will swell and possibly burst. In a distilled solution the cell wall of the plant cell allows the plant cell to retain its shape.
Animal cells will burst because they have no outer structure to allow them to keep their shape. However, plant cells have a cell wall which keeps the cell from bursting.
Plant cells will expand and becomes turgid. The rigid cellulose cell wall expands slightly only which prevents it from bursting. This occurs because osmosis takes place. There is higher water potential outside the cell than that inside of the cell sap therefore, causing water to enter. Therefore, as water flows in, the cell presses on the cell wall creating pressure on the cell wall also known as Turgor pressure. This pressure keeps the plant tissues tirgid.

If animal cells are placed in distilled water they will absorb water by the process called osmosis. This will make the cell swell and, if it doen not stop, eventually burst. Plant cells placed in distilled water will also absorb water by osmosis but the cell wall prevents them from swelling. Water enters the cells by osmosis because the concentration of the solution inside the cells is higher than that of the 'solution' outside. Water always moves by osmosis from a dilute solution to a concentrated solution (when they are separated by a membrane which lets water through but not dissolved substances). Vacuoles can be found in plant and animal cells. Plant cells have water vacuoles to maintain the water balance inside the cell. An example of a vacuole in animal cells would be found in adipose tissue. These cells have large vacuoles for storing fat molecules.

If a cell is placed in distilled water, it will likely absorb water and swell up due to osmosis. When transferred to a 5 percent salt solution, the cell will lose water and shrink, as the high salt concentration outside the cell will cause water to move out of the cell by osmosis. This process is known as plasmolysis.
